From American Roots to Global Ambition
Born in Charlotte, North Carolina, Jak Crawford began his racing odyssey incredibly early, first in a go-kart at just four years old. By six, he was already at the track, honing his skills. Interestingly, his initial motorsport heroics weren't in single-seaters. Growing up, NASCAR captivated his attention, fueling a passion that would eventually lead him to the European ladder system.
Crawford swiftly made a mark in single-seater racing. He finished second in NACAM F4 and replicated that impressive feat in ADAC F4, showcasing his raw speed and potential from the outset. These early successes underscored a talent destined for higher echelons.
The Red Bull Path: Hard Lessons and Growth
His trajectory took a significant turn in 2019. A direct email from then-Red Bull advisor Helmut Marko led to a meeting in Mexico City. Soon after, a test at the Red Bull Ring in an F4 car sealed the deal: Crawford joined the prestigious Red Bull Junior Team.
His time with Red Bull proved invaluable. He excelled in F4 and F3, demonstrating consistent pace. While his Formula 2 campaign presented tougher challenges, he emphasizes the immense learning experience and the resources provided. Even when the path seemed to shift, Crawford maintained his focus, absorbing every lesson.
Ascending with Aston Martin: A New Horizon
Following his Red Bull tenure, late 2024 saw a new opportunity emerge. A simulator evaluation led to a development driver position with Aston Martin. His strong results in Formula 2 – a fiercely competitive series – solidified his place, culminating in his current role as the Third Driver for the Aston Martin F1 Team.
This position is far from a mere formality. Crawford dedicates extensive hours to the simulator, providing crucial feedback that directly impacts the team's car development. He views this as an unparalleled learning curve, working closely with top engineers and drivers. His natural strengths, including attacking high-speed corners and maintaining consistent race pace, are invaluable in this environment, alongside his dedication to strong team relationships.
The Ultimate Goal: Formula 1
Beyond the simulator, Crawford maintains peak physical condition with a regimen of running, cycling, and padel. He even enjoys sim-racing in his spare time, a testament to his inherent passion for the sport.
Looking ahead, Jak Crawford's ambition is clear: a full-time Formula 1 seat. He optimistically targets this within the next two years, with an outside chance even sooner. While expressing a strong desire to race for Aston Martin given their support, he remains pragmatic and open to any opportunity that allows him to step onto the grandest stage of motorsport.
